MATLAB函数速查手册_第1页
MATLAB函数速查手册_第2页
MATLAB函数速查手册_第3页
MATLAB函数速查手册_第4页
MATLAB函数速查手册_第5页
已阅读5页,还剩7页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、第2章矩阵及其基本运算2.1矩阵的表示2.1.1实数矩阵输入2.1.2复数矩阵输入2.1.3sym函数-定义符号矩阵2.1.4syms函数-定义矩阵的又一函数2.1.5sym的另一职能-把数值矩阵转化成相应的符号矩阵2.1.6创建大矩阵2.1.7cat函数-创建多维数组2.1.8zeros函数-零矩阵的生成2.1.9eye函数-单位矩阵的生成2.1.10ones函数-生成全1阵2.1.11rand函数-生成均匀分布随机矩阵2.1.12randn函数-生成正态分布随机矩阵2.1.13randperm函数-产生随机序列2.1.14linspace函数-线性等分向量的生成2.1.15logspace

2、函数-产生对数等分向量2.1.16blkdiag函数-产生以输入元素为对角线元素的矩阵2.1.17compan函数-生成友矩阵2.1.18hankel函数-生成Hankel方阵2.1.19hilb函数-生成Hilbert(希尔伯特)矩阵2.1.20invhilb函数-逆Hilbert矩阵生成2.1.21pascal函数-生成Pascal矩阵2.1.22toeplitz函数-生成托普利兹矩阵2.1.23wilkinson函数-生成Wilkinson特征值测试阵2.2矩阵的运算2.2.1矩阵的加减运算指令2.2.2矩阵的简单乘法2.2.3dot函数-向量的点积2.2.4cross函数-向量叉乘2.

3、2.5向量的混合积运算2.2.6conv函数-矩阵的卷积和多项式乘法2.2.7deconv函数-反褶积(解卷)和多项式除法运算2.2.8kron函数-张量积2.2.9intersect函数-求两个集合的交集2.2.10ismember函数-检测集合中的元素2.2.11setdiff函数-求两集合的差2.2.12setxor函数-求两个集合交集的非(异或)2.2.13union函数-求两集合的并集2.2.14unique函数-取集合的单值元素2.2.15矩阵的除法运算2.2.16矩阵乘方2.2.17expm函数-方阵指数函数2.2.18logm函数-求矩阵的对数2.2.19funm函数-方阵的函

4、数运算2.2.20sqrtm函数-矩阵的方根2.2.21polyvalm函数-求矩阵的多项式2.2.22矩阵转置2.2.23det函数-求方阵的行列式2.2.24inv函数-求矩阵的逆2.2.25pinv函数-求矩阵的伪逆矩阵2.2.26trace函数-矩阵的迹2.2.27norm函数-求矩阵和向量的范数2.2.28cond函数-求矩阵的条件数2.2.29condest函数-1-范数的条件数估计2.2.30rcond函数-矩阵可逆的条件数估值2.2.31condeig函数-特征值的条件数2.2.32rank函数-矩阵的秩2.2.33diag函数-矩阵对角线元素的抽取2.2.34tril函数-下

5、三角阵的抽取2.2.35triu函数-上三角阵的抽取2.2.36reshape函数-矩阵变维2.2.37rot90函数-矩阵旋转语法说明2.2.38fliplr函数-矩阵的左右翻转2.2.39flipud函数-矩阵的上下翻转2.2.40flipdim函数-按指定维数翻转矩阵2.2.41repmat函数-复制和平铺矩阵2.2.42矩阵的比较函数2.2.43矩阵取整运算2.2.44rat函数-用有理数形式表示矩阵2.2.45rem函数-矩阵元素的余数2.2.46矩阵逻辑运算函数2.2.47符号矩阵的四则运算函数2.2.48sym函数-数值矩阵转化为符号矩阵2.2.49factor函数-符号矩阵的因

6、式分解2.2.50expand函数-符号矩阵的展开2.2.51simple或simplify函数-符号简化2.2.52numel函数-确定矩阵元素个数2.3矩阵分解2.3.1chol函数-Cholesky分解2.3.2lu函数-LU分解2.3.3qr函数-QR分解2.3.4qrdelete函数-从QR分解中删除列2.3.5qinsert函数-从QR分解中添加列2.3.6schur函数-Schur分解2.3.7rsf2csf函数-实Schur向复Schur转化2.3.8eig函数-特征值分解2.3.9svd函数-奇异值分解2.3.10gsvd函数-广义奇异值分解2.3.11qz函数-特征值问题的

7、QZ分解2.3.12hess函数-海森伯格形式的分解2.4线性方程的组的求解2.4.1直接法求线性方程组的特解2.4.2用矩阵的LU分解求方程组的解2.4.3QR分解求方程组的解2.4.4null函数-求线性齐次方程组的通解2.4.5求非齐次线性方程组的通解2.4.6symmlq函数-线性方程组的LQ解法2.4.7bicg函数-双共轭梯度法解方程组2.4.8bicgstab函数-稳定双共轭梯度方法解方程组2.4.9cgs函数-复共轭梯度平方法解方程组2.4.10lsqr函数-共轭梯度的LSQR方法2.4.11qmres函数-广义最小残差法2.4.12minres函数-最小残差法解方程组2.4.

8、13pcg函数-预处理共轭梯度方法2.4.14qmr函数-准最小残差法解方程组2.5特征值与二次型2.5.1特征值与特征向量的求法2.5.2cdf2rdf函数-复对角矩阵转化为实对角矩阵2.5.3orth函数-将矩阵正交规范化2.6秩与线性相关性2.6.1利用rank函数判断矩阵和向量组的秩以及向量组的线性相关性2.6.2求行阶梯矩阵及向量组的基2.7稀疏矩阵技术2.7.1sparse函数-创建稀疏矩阵2.7.2full函数-将稀疏矩阵转化为满矩阵2.7.3find函数-稀疏矩阵非零元素的索引2.7.4spconvert函数-外部数据转化为稀疏矩阵2.7.5spdiags函数-生成带状(对角)

9、稀疏矩阵2.7.6speye函数-单位稀疏矩阵2.7.7sprand函数-稀疏均匀分布随机矩阵2.7.8sprandn函数-生成稀疏正态分布随机矩阵2.7.9sprandsym函数-稀疏对称随机矩阵2.7.10nnz函数-返回稀疏矩阵非零元素的个数2.7.11nonzeros函数-找到稀疏矩阵的非零元素2.7.12nzmax函数-稀疏矩阵非零元素的内存分配2.7.13spfun函数-稀疏矩阵的非零元素应用2.7.14spy函数-画稀疏矩阵非零元素的分布图形2.7.15colmmd函数-稀疏矩阵的排序2.7.16colperm函数-非零元素的列变换2.7.17dmperm函数-Dulmage-M

10、endelsohn分解2.7.18randperm函数-整数的随机排列2.7.19condest函数-稀疏矩阵的1-范数2.7.20normest函数-稀疏矩阵的2-范数估计值2.7.21luinc函数-稀疏矩阵的分解2.7.22eigs函数-稀疏矩阵的特征值分解第3章数值计算函数3.1基本数学函数3.1.1sin和sinh函数-正弦函数与双曲正弦函数3.1.2asin、asinh函数-反正弦函数与反双曲正弦函数3.1.3cos、cosh函数-余弦函数与双曲余弦函数3.1.4acos、acosh函数-反余弦函数与反双曲余弦函数3.1.5tan和tanh函数-正切函数与双曲正切函数3.1.6at

11、an、atanh函数-反正切函数与反双曲正切函数3.1.7cot、coth函数-余切函数与双曲余切函数3.1.8acot、acoth函数-反余切函数与反双曲余切函数3.1.9sec、sech函数-正割函数与双曲正割函数3.1.10asec、asech函数-反正割函数与反双曲正割函数3.1.11csc、csch函数-余割函数与双曲余割函数3.1.12acsc、acsch函数-反余割函数与反双曲余割函数3.1.13atan2函数-四象限的反正切函数3.1.14abs函数-数值的绝对值与复数的幅值3.1.15exp函数-求以e为底的指数函数3.1.16expm函数-求矩阵以e为底的指数函数3.1.1

12、7log函数-求自然对数3.1.18log10函数-求常用对数3.1.19sort函数-排序函数3.1.20fix函数-向零方向取整3.1.21roud函数-朝最近的方向取整3.1.22floor函数-朝负无穷大方向取整3.1.23rem函数-求余数3.1.24ceil函数-朝正无穷大方向取整3.1.25real函数-复数的实数部分3.1.26imag函数-复数的虚数部分3.1.27angle函数-求复数的相角3.1.28conj函数-复数的共轭值3.1.29complex函数-创建复数3.1.30mod函数-求模数3.1.31nchoosek函数-二项式系数或所有的组合数3.1.32rand

13、函数-生成均匀分布矩阵3.1.33randn函数-生成服从正态分布矩阵3.2插值、拟合与查表3.2.1interp1函数-一维数据插值函数3.2.2interp2函数-二维数据内插值3.2.3interp3函数-三维数据插值3.2.4interpn函数-n维数据插值3.2.5spline函数-三次样条插值3.2.6interpft函数-用快速Fourier算法作一维插值3.2.7spline函数-三次样条数据插值3.2.8table1函数-一维查表函数3.2.9table2函数-二维查表3.3数据分析函数3.3.1max函数-最大值函数3.3.2min函数-求最小值函数3.3.3mean函数-

14、平均值计算3.3.4median函数-中位数计算3.3.5sum函数-求和3.3.6prod函数-连乘计算3.3.7cumsum函数-累积总和值3.3.8cumprod函数-累积连乘3.3.9关系及逻辑运算3.4数值微积分3.4.1quad函数-一元函数的数值积分3.4.2quad8函数-牛顿?康兹法求积分3.4.3trapz函数-用梯形法进行数值积分3.4.4rat、rats函数-有理数近似求取3.4.5dblquad函数-矩形区域二元函数重积分的计算3.4.6quad2dggen函数-任意区域上二元函数的数值积分3.4.7diff函数-微分函数3.4.8int函数-积分函数3.4.9roo

15、ts函数-求多项式的根3.4.10poly函数-通过根求原多项式3.4.11real函数-还原多项式3.4.12dsolve函数-求解常微分方程式3.4.13fzero函数-求一元函数的零点3.4.14龙格-库塔法解微分方程第4章符号运算函数4.1算术符号运算4.1.1矩阵加减运算4.1.2符号矩阵乘法4.1.3符号除法运算4.1.4符号的转置运算4.1.5符号的乘方运算4.1.6size函数-符号矩阵的维数4.1.7compose函数-复合函数运算4.1.8colspace函数-返回列空间的基4.1.9real函数-求符号复数的实数部分4.1.10image函数-求符号复数的虚数部分4.1.

16、11symsum函数-符号表达式求和4.1.12collect函数-合并同类项4.1.13expand函数-符号表达式展开4.1.14factor函数-符号因式分解4.1.15simplify函数-符号表达式的化简4.1.16numden函数-符号表达式的分子与分母4.1.17double函数-将符号矩阵转化为浮点型数值4.1.18solve函数-代数方程的符号解析解4.1.19simple函数-求符号表达式的最简形式4.1.20finverse函数-函数的反函数4.1.21poly函数-求特征多项式4.1.22poly2sym函数-将多项式系数向量转化为带符号变量的多项式4.1.23find

17、sym函数-从一符号表达式中或矩阵中找出符号变量4.1.24horner函数-嵌套形式的多项式的表达式4.2符号函数求微积分4.2.1limit函数-求极限4.2.2diff函数-符号函数导数求解4.2.3int函数-符号函数的积分4.2.4dsolve函数-常微分方程的符号解4.3符号函数的作图4.3.1ezplot函数-画符号函数的图形4.3.2ezplot3函数-三维曲线图4.3.3ezcontour函数-画符号函数的等高线图4.3.4ezcontourf函数-用不同颜色填充的等高线图4.3.5ezpolar函数-画极坐标图形4.3.6ezmesh函数-符号函数的三维网格图4.3.7ez

18、meshc函数-同时画曲面网格图与等高线图4.3.8ezsurf函数-三维带颜色的曲面图4.3.9ezsurfc函数-同时画出曲面图与等高线图4.4积分变换4.4.1fourier函数-Fourier积分变换4.4.2ifourier函数-逆Fourier积分变换4.4.3laplace函数-Laplace变换4.4.4ilaplace函数-逆Laplace变换4.4.5ztrans函数-求z-变换 MATLAB常用函数1、特殊变量与常数ans  计算结果的变量名  computer  确定运行的计算机eps  浮点相对精度  Inf

19、  无穷大I  虚数单位   inputname  输入参数名NaN  非数   nargin  输入参数个数nargout  输出参数的数目  pi  圆周率nargoutchk  有效的输出参数数目  realmax  最大正浮点数realmin  最小正浮点数  varargin  实际输入 的参量varargout  实际返回的参量     2、操作

20、符与特殊字符+  加  -  减*  矩阵乘法  .*  数组乘(对应元素相乘)  矩阵幂  .  数组幂(各个元素求幂)  左除或反斜杠  /  右除或斜面杠./  数组除(对应元素除)  kron  Kronecker张量积:  冒号  ()  圆括  方括  .  小数点.  父目录  .  继续,  逗号(分割多条命令)  ;&#

21、160; 分号(禁止结果显示)%  注释  !  感叹号'  转置或引用  =  赋值=  相等  <>  不等于&  逻辑与  |  逻辑或  逻辑非  xor  逻辑异或3、基本数学函数abs  绝对值和复数模长  acos,acodh  反余弦,反双曲余弦acot,acoth  反余切,反双曲余切  acsc,acsch  反余割,反双曲余割angle&

22、#160; 相角  asec,asech  反正割,反双曲正割secant  正切  asin,asinh  反正弦,反双曲正弦atan,atanh  反正切,双曲正切  tangent  正切atan2  四象限反正切  ceil  向着无穷大舍入complex  建立一个复数  conj  复数配对cos,cosh  余弦,双曲余弦  csc,csch  余切,双曲余切cot,coth  余切,双曲余切 

23、; exp  指数fix  朝0方向取整  floor  朝负无穷取整gcd  最大公因数  imag  复数值的虚部lcm  最小公倍数  log  自然对数log2  以2为底的对数  log10  常用对数mod  有符号的求余  nchoosek  二项式系数和全部组合数real  复数的实部  rem  相除后求余round  取整为最近的整数  sec,sech 

24、正割,双曲正割sign  符号数  sin,sinh  正弦,双曲正弦sqrt  平方根  tan,tanh  正切,双曲正切4、基本矩阵和矩阵操作blkding  从输入参量建立块对角矩阵  eye  单位矩阵linespace  产生线性间隔的向量  logspace  产生对数间隔的向量numel  元素个数  ones  产生全为1的数组rand  均匀颁随机数和数组  randn  正态分布随机数和数组ze

25、ros  建立一个全0矩阵  colon)  等间隔向量cat  连接数组  diag  对角矩阵和矩阵对角线fliplr  从左自右翻转矩阵  flipud  从上到下翻转矩阵repmat  复制一个数组  reshape  改造矩阵roy90  矩阵翻转90度  tril  矩阵的下三角triu  矩阵的上三角  dot  向量点集cross  向量叉集  ismember  检测一

26、个集合的元素intersect  向量的交集  setxor  向量异或集setdiff  向是的差集  union  向量的并集5、数值分析和傅立叶变换cumprod  累积  cumsum  累加cumtrapz  累计梯形法计算数值微分  factor  质因子inpolygon  删除多边形区域内的点  max  最大值mean  数组的均值  mediam  中值min  最小值  pe

27、rms  所有可能的转换polyarea  多边形区域  primes  生成质数列表prod  数组元素的乘积  rectint  矩形交集区域sort  按升序排列矩阵元素  sortrows  按升序排列行std  标准偏差  sum  求和trapz  梯形数值积分  var  方差del2  离散拉普拉斯  diff  差值和微分估计gradient  数值梯度  cov

28、60; 协方差矩阵corrcoef  相关系数  conv2  二维卷积conv  卷积和多项式乘法  filter  IIR或FIR滤波器deconv  反卷积和多项式除法  filter2  二维数字滤波器cplxpair  将复数值分类为共轭对  fft  一维的快速傅立叶变换fft2  二维快速傅立叶变换  fftshift  将FFT的DC分量移到频谱中心ifft  一维快速反傅立叶变换  ifft2  二

29、维傅立叶反变换ifftn  多维快速傅立叶变换  ifftshift  反FFT偏移nextpow2  最靠近的2的幂次  unwrap  校正相位角6、多项式与插值conv  卷积和多项式乘法  roots  多项式的根poly  具有设定根的多项式  polyder  多项式微分polyeig  多项式的特征根  polyfit  多项式拟合polyint  解析多项式积分  polyval  多项式求值poly

30、valm  矩阵变量多项式求值  residue  部分分式展开interp1  一维插值  interp2  二维插值interp3  三维插值  interpft  使用FFT的一维插值interpn  多维插值  meshgrid  为3维点生成x和y的网格ndgrid  生成多维函数和插值的数组  pchip  分段3次Hermite插值多项式ppval  分段多项式的值  spline  3次样条数据插值7、绘图函数bar  竖直条图 

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论